Kelly Slater’s twin fin template, packaged with two separate trailer options.
The 11x World Champion on the Twin + 2 fin set: “I started surfing on twin fins and obviously as surfing transitioned in the early 80’s to thrusters, I went along with it. Over the years I have dabbled in twin fins, but only recently have I spent much time really refining board and fin designs for a performance twin. This fin design is what I settled on while wanting tight, in the pocket surfing and not the feeling of having too much fin.”
Single Tab variants are compatible with Futures' fin system.
1. Twin + Stabilizer Trailer
The two twin fins come packaged with two separarte trailer options, the larger one is called the 'Stabilizer,' which provides more drive and hold. This is the trailer you might throw in when the waves are cuppier and more hollow.
2. Twin + Guitar Pick Trailer
The smaller, second trailer option is called the 'Guitar Pick.' This option creates a freer experience, with less directional drive and more slide.
3. Pure Twin (no trailer)
Running the two twin fins with no trailer in the thruster box is referred to as a Pure Twin. This is your option for uninhibited lateral freedom, with the least amount of drag.
Each trailer option can also be used together with any other fin set, for example the Stabilizer or Guitar Pick can be used in the thruster box of the KS1 Quad set.
